Stainless Steel Liner Installation

Stainless steel liners are the right choice for most Lake Worth Corridor homes with gas or oil appliances, or for homeowners converting to a wood-burning insert after years of disuse. We install DuraFlex and Olympia Chimney stainless systems sized precisely to your flue and appliance type. In 33461, we often find original clay liners cracked by thermal shock - that rare January cold snap hits a moisture-saturated flue, and the clay fractures. A stainless liner handles that expansion without failing, and it resists the corrosion that Florida humidity accelerates.

Flexible Liner Installation

Flexible liners navigate offset flues and chimney bends that rigid pipe cannot, which matters in Lake Worth Corridor’s older homes where construction wasn’t always plumb after six decades of settling. We use professional-grade flexible products from trusted manufacturers, installed with proper insulation to maintain flue temperature and prevent condensation. The flexible approach often saves homeowners near 10th Avenue North a full rebuild when the masonry is sound but the flue path is irregular. Liner Replacement

Full liner replacement becomes necessary when the existing clay or terracotta flue is compromised by spalling, cracking, or gaps between tile joints that allow combustion gases into the home. In Lake Worth Corridor’s 1950s-1970s housing stock, we’ve pulled out liners where roof rats had nested in the gaps, and where mortar had turned to sand from decades of moisture infiltration. We remove the damaged material, inspect the surrounding masonry with our camera, and install a new liner system that meets current NFPA 211 standards. Partial Chimney Rebuild

Partial rebuilds address the top courses of brick, our Chimney Cap & Crown in Lake Worth Corridor, and the flue area without dismantling the entire chimney structure. This is common in Lake Worth Corridor where salt air and crown cracks have let water saturate the upper masonry, but the lower chimney and fireplace are structurally sound. We match existing brick where possible, pour a new concrete crown with proper overhang and drip edge, and install a Gelco or Famco cap to protect the investment. Common Chimney Liner & Rebuild Problems We See in Lake Worth Corridor Homes

  • Wildlife-damaged flue liners. Long disuse makes Lake Worth Corridor chimneys attractive nesting sites. We regularly find active raccoon dens and chimney swift nests packed into flues on homes near Lake Worth Road - the homeowner assumed the chimney was clean precisely because it hadn’t been used in years, not realizing that disuse is what made it dangerous to light.
  • Moisture-cracked clay tile from humidity saturation. Original clay liners in corridor homes absorb groundwater and atmospheric moisture for ten or eleven months, then face thermal shock during the rare cold snap when the fireplace finally gets used. The crack pattern is distinctive - horizontal fractures at the flue shoulder - and our camera catches it every time.
  • Spalled brick and eroded mortar from salt-laden air. Proximity to the Lake Worth Lagoon and Intracoastal Waterway exposes chimney exteriors to airborne salt that accelerates masonry deterioration. We’ve rebuilt crowns on homes near Lucerne Avenue where the brick faces had popped off entirely, exposing the core to further water damage.
  • Crown failure leading to interior flue collapse. A cracked crown channels rainwater directly into the chimney structure. In Lake Worth Corridor’s heavy rainfall environment, that water pools at the flue base, freezes on the handful of below-40 nights, and pushes clay tiles apart. By the time smoke backs up into the living room, the liner is often beyond repair.

Pricing for Chimney Liner & Rebuild in Lake Worth Corridor, FL

Service Typical Range in Lake Worth Corridor
Stainless steel liner installation (single flue, standard height) $1,800 - $3,200
Flexible liner with insulation (offset flue) $2,200 - $3,800
Full liner replacement (clay removal, new system) $2,800 - $4,500
Partial chimney rebuild (crown, top courses, cap) $3,500 - $6,500
Level-2 camera inspection with written report $289 - $349

These ranges reflect what we see in the Lake Worth Corridor market - your exact quote depends on flue dimensions, accessibility, and what the camera reveals. A straightforward stainless liner on a ranch-style home near Congress Avenue runs toward the lower end. A partial rebuild on a two-story near Military Trail with extensive spalling and a damaged smoke chamber runs higher.
